About the Role

The Company Healthcare Technology Management (HTM) Division is hiring an Imaging Service Engineer 2 (ISE II) to support Einstein Health in Philadelphia PA. This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ced imaging professional to join a growing team where innovation patient safety and service excellence come first.

As an ISE II youll be responsible for maintaining troubleshooting and repairing diagnostic imaging systems including Cath Labs C-Arms and Ultrasound equipment. You will play a key role in ensuring critical imaging technology remains safe accurate and available for patient care.

What Youll Do

  • Inspect service and calibrate diagnostic imaging systems and devices.

  • Troubleshoot equipment issues and determine solutions for repair or maintenance.
  • Support direct patient care by ensuring imaging equipment meets safety and performance standards.
  • Collaborate daily with clinical teams and leadership to identify and solve technology-related issues.
  • Ensure compliance with all regulatory and safety requirements.

  • Maintain accurate documentation reports and service records.

  • Mentor junior technicians and contribute to team knowledge-sharing.

  • Manage service costs and purchase required parts within budget.

Qualifications: What Are We Looking For

Required:

  • Associates degree (or equivalent military/field experience) in Biomedical Engineering Electronics or related discipline
  • Minimum 5 years of hands-on imaging equipment service experience

  • Experience working in a hospital or clinical healthcare setting

  • Strong troubleshooting time management and customer service skills

  • Hands-on experience with Cath Labs C-Arms and Ultrasound equipment (strongly preferred)

Ideal Candidate Will Have:

  • A proactive solution-oriented mindset

  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ills

  • A track record of independent decision-making and technical expertise

  • Familiarity with OEM standards and healthcare compliance regulations

  • Passion for improving healthcare through reliable technology
